Understanding 5G Benefits
Faster Speeds
5G networks can deliver speeds many times faster than 4G, allowing for smoother streaming, quicker downloads, and more reliable internet access even in crowded areas.
Enhanced Connectivity
5G technology provides greater bandwidth, supporting more connected devices without degradation in performance—ideal for smart homes and IoT devices.
Reduced Latency
The lower latency of 5G improves the responsiveness of online activities, essential for online gaming, real-time video calls, and other time-sensitive tasks.
Choosing the Right 5G Plan
Major Carriers’ Offerings
Verizon
Offers comprehensive 5G coverage with plans that include unlimited data for high-demand users.
Features like Verizon Up rewards give additional value to subscribers.
AT&T
Known for extensive nationwide 5G coverage.
Includes benefits like access to AT&T’s streaming service, making it a great choice for entertainment lovers.
T-Mobile
Offers some of the most competitively priced 5G plans with excellent coverage.
Plans often include perks such as Netflix subscriptions, making it ideal for streaming enthusiasts.
Smaller Carriers
Mint Mobile
Provides affordable 5G plans with prepaid options.
Allows customers to pay annually for significant savings over monthly billing.
Google Fi
Uses a combination of T-Mobile and U.S. Cellular networks to provide 5G where available.
Unique billing model that refunds unused data, suitable for users with variable data needs.
Considerations Before Switching to 5G
Network Coverage
Ensure the 5G plan you choose offers robust coverage in your area. Check each carrier’s coverage map to verify.
Data Caps and Throttling
Understand any limitations on data usage, including potential throttling after certain thresholds are reached, which can affect your 5G experience.
Cost vs. Need
Evaluate whether the benefits of 5G align with your mobile usage habits. High-speed internet is a significant advantage, but the associated costs should match your needs.
